Are you looking for a powerful hosting solution that combines the flexibility of VPS with the power of WordPress? Look no further than WordPress VPS hosting! In this article, we’ll explore what WordPress VPS hosting is, who needs it, and how it works. We’ll also discuss the pros and cons of using this type of hosting, alternatives to consider, step-by-step instructions on how to set up your own WordPress VPS, and tips for optimizing your website’s performance.
WordPress VPS hosting is a type of web hosting that combines the flexibility and control of a Virtual Private Server (VPS) with the power and ease-of-use of the WordPress content management system (CMS). With WordPress VPS hosting, you get complete access to your server’s resources, including CPU, RAM, and storage, as well as the ability to install and customize WordPress to your heart’s content.
How Does WordPress VPS Hosting Work?
When you sign up for a WordPress VPS hosting plan, you’ll be provided with a virtual private server that runs an operating system of your choice. From there, you can install WordPress and any other software you need to run your website. You’ll have full root access to your server, which means you can customize it however you like. Additionally, many WordPress VPS hosting providers offer one-click installations of WordPress and other popular software, making it easy to get started.
Who Needs WordPress VPS Hosting?
WordPress VPS hosting is ideal for website owners who need more control over their hosting environment than traditional shared hosting can provide. It’s also a good option for websites that receive a lot of traffic or require a high level of security. If you’re a developer or designer who needs complete control over your website’s backend, or if you run an e-commerce site or a website that handles sensitive data, WordPress VPS hosting is definitely worth considering.
Pros and Cons of WordPress VPS Hosting
As with any type of web hosting, there are pros and cons to using WordPress VPS hosting. Let’s take a closer look at each.
- Complete control: With WordPress VPS hosting, you have complete control over your server’s resources and configuration.
- Better performance: Since you’re not sharing resources with other websites, your website will load faster and perform better.
- High level of security: You can customize your server’s security settings to meet your specific needs, making it more difficult for hackers to gain access to your website.
- Scalability: You can easily scale up or down your server’s resources as needed, without having to migrate your website to a new server.
- More expensive: WordPress VPS hosting is generally more expensive than shared hosting.
- Requires technical knowledge: Since you’ll be responsible for managing your server, you’ll need some technical knowledge to get the most out of WordPress VPS hosting.
- More time-consuming: Setting up and maintaining a WordPress VPS can be more time-consuming than using a managed hosting solution.
Alternatives to WordPress VPS Hosting
If you don’t think WordPress VPS hosting is the right choice for your website, there are several alternatives to consider. These include:
- Shared hosting: This is the most common type of web hosting and is generally the cheapest option. However, you’ll have limited resources and less control over your hosting environment.
- Managed WordPress hosting: This is a type of hosting that’s specifically designed for WordPress websites. The hosting provider takes care of all the technical aspects of hosting, including updates, security, and backups.
- Dedicated hosting: This is the most expensive type of hosting, but it gives you complete control over your server and its resources.
Step-by-Step Guide to Setting Up a WordPress VPS
Setting up a WordPress VPS can seem daunting, but it doesn’t have to be. Here’s a step-by-step guide to getting started:
- Choose a WordPress VPS hosting provider. Some popular options include DigitalOcean, Linode, and Vultr.
- Choose your server size and location. Consider your website’s traffic and resource needs when making this decision.
- Create a new server instance and choose your operating system.
- Secure your server by creating a new user with sudo privileges and disabling root login.
- Install the necessary software, including Apache or Nginx, MySQL or MariaDB, and PHP.
- Install WordPress and configure it to your liking.
- Configure your server’s security settings to protect your website from hackers and other threats.
- Optimize your website’s performance by caching content, compressing files, and using a content delivery network (CDN).
- Regularly monitor your server’s performance and make necessary updates to keep it running smoothly.
Tips for Optimizing Your WordPress VPS
Once you’ve set up your WordPress VPS, there are several tips you can follow to optimize its performance and ensure your website runs smoothly. Here are a few:
- Use a caching plugin: A caching plugin can significantly speed up your website by storing frequently-used data in memory.
- Gzip compression: Compressing your website’s files can reduce the amount of data that needs to be transferred, resulting in faster load times.
- Install a content delivery network (CDN): A CDN can improve your website’s performance by distributing your content to servers around the world, reducing the time it takes for users to access your website from different locations.
- Regularly update your software: Keeping your server’s software up-to-date can help prevent security vulnerabilities and ensure optimal performance.
- Monitor your server’s performance: Use tools like New Relic or Munin to monitor your server’s CPU usage, memory usage, and other metrics. This will help you identify any performance issues before they become serious problems.
Comparing WordPress VPS Hosting Providers
There are many WordPress VPS hosting providers to choose from, each with their own strengths and weaknesses. Here’s a brief comparison of some popular options:
- DigitalOcean: Known for its easy-to-use interface, affordable pricing, and helpful community, DigitalOcean is a great choice for beginners.
- Linode: With fast SSD storage, advanced networking features, and excellent customer support, Linode is a good option for more experienced users.
- Vultr: Offering high-performance servers in 17 global locations, Vultr is a great choice for websites that need to serve a global audience.
FAQs about WordPress VPS Hosting
- Is WordPress VPS hosting suitable for beginners?
- While WordPress VPS hosting may sound intimidating, many providers offer user-friendly interfaces and one-click installations to make it accessible to beginners. However, some technical knowledge is still required.
- How much does WordPress VPS hosting cost?
- The cost of WordPress VPS hosting varies depending on the provider and your server’s resources, but generally ranges from $10 to $100 per month.
- What are the benefits of using a content delivery network (CDN) with WordPress VPS hosting?
- A CDN can improve your website’s load times by caching and distributing your content to servers around the world, reducing the distance data needs to travel between your server and your users.
- Can I upgrade or downgrade my server’s resources with WordPress VPS hosting?
- Yes, one of the benefits of WordPress VPS hosting is that you can easily scale up or down your server’s resources as needed.
- Is WordPress VPS hosting more secure than other types of web hosting?
- WordPress VPS hosting can be more secure than shared hosting, as you have more control over your server’s security settings. However, it still requires proper configuration and management to ensure optimal security.
If you’re looking for a powerful hosting solution that gives you complete control over your server and the power of WordPress, WordPress VPS hosting is definitely worth considering. While it may require some technical know-how, the benefits of faster load times, better performance, and scalability make it an attractive option for website owners who need more flexibility than traditional shared hosting can provide.